Originally, Kamaria began as a collection of multiple groups of worshippers of [[Lunanora]], the goddess of the moon. These groups came to Kara in the year 900 AJ after the opening of the Kingdom of Stone Bay's ports, later choosing to settle together and forming Moon County. | Originally, Kamaria began as a collection of multiple groups of worshippers of [[Lunanora]], the goddess of the moon. After only a few weeks of settlement, the residents of Moon County overthrew their leader, electing [[ | After only a few weeks of settlement, the residents of Moon County overthrew their leader, electing [[Wy Azar]] as their Mayor. Wy Azar's husband, [[Phoenix Azar]] struck the final blow to the former leader. Later, after the expansion of Moon County and changing its name to<nowiki> Kamaria</nowiki>, [[Ulysses Mountbatten|Lord Mayor Ulysses Mountbatten]] offered to crown [[Phoenix Azar]] and [[Wy Azar]] the Lunar King and Lunar Queen of Kamaria. | ||
During the passage of the ''Sovereignty Act'', the Lunar Kingdom of Kamaria survived and later became one of the signing parties of the [[Treaty of Orlan]]. Kamaria survived the ''Sovereignty Act'' due to its existing internal structures prior to the passage of the act. However, Kamaria had other struggles: throughout its existence, Kamaria suffered from many unsuccessful coup attempts, in part due to the difference in personality between the Azars: the Lunar King ruled through power, strength, and fear, while the Lunar Queen ruled through kindness.
